Abstract

The invention discloses a nut embedding manipulator feeding mechanism. The nut embedding manipulator feeding mechanism comprises a workbench, wherein a support is installed on the top surface of the workbench, a cross beam is fixedly installed on the top of the support, a mechanical arm which can move left and right along the cross beam is horizontally installed on the cross beam, a vertical movement driving air cylinder which can move front and back along the mechanical arm is vertically installed on the mechanical arm, and a nut embedding manipulator is installed at the bottom end of the vertical movement driving air cylinder in a transmission mode; and a nut feeding channel which passes through the lower part of the nut embedding manipulator and a nut embedding jig which is positioned at one end of the nut feeding channel are further installed on the workbench. According to the nut embedding manipulator feeding mechanism, nuts are automatically fed, and after the jig is full of thenuts, the nut embedding process is carried out, and the nuts on the jig are uniformly embedded into a water pipe; and the structure is full-automatic, the efficiency is high, the quality and the standard are unified and controllable, a series of work such as manual nut discharging and one-by-one embedding of the nuts is replaced, the production efficiency is greatly improved, and meanwhile, the product quality is greatly improved compared with manual operation.

technical field [0001] The invention relates to the technical field of mechanical equipment, in particular to a nut embedding manipulator feeding mechanism. Background technique [0002] In the process of water pipe processing, it is often necessary to embed nuts in the water pipe. In order to improve the processing efficiency of embedding the nut into the water pipe, before embedding the water pipe in the nut, it is necessary to automatically feed the nut to the workbench through the nut feeding channel. Then the staff manually place the nuts in the automatic nut embedding jig, and then embed the nuts in the water pipe through the automatic nut embedding jig. However, the efficiency of manual nut filling is low and the labor cost is high, which cannot meet the current needs of automated production.
